Forlano seeks court-at-law post
Wednesday, October 12, 2005

Rick ForlanoLongtime Fort Bend Attorney Frederick P. "Rick" Forlano has announced his candidacy for Judge of County Court-at-Law No. 2.

Forlano has practiced law in Fort Bend and the surrounding counties for three decades, specializing in trial law in the areas of civil, family, criminal, probate and juvenile law.

He has been involved in the legal community not only as a practicing attorney and named partner in a law firm, but also as a member of the Fort Bend Bar Association, the Fort Bend County Criminal Defense Lawyers Association the Houston Bar Association, the Houston Volunteers Lawyers Association, and the Texas Bar Association, among others.

Holding the highest rating for a lawyer, AV, from the legal rating service of Martindale-Hubbell, Forlano also is listed in Who's Who, Who's Who in America, and Who's Who in American Law.

Forlano is married to Sharon Forlano, a retired teacher and has three children and one grandson. He is a member of Saint Theresa Catholic Church in Sugar Land.

Awarded a B.A. in mathematics from Adelphi University, he earned his law degree from the University of Houston College of Law. He was employed by Shell Oil Company before entering private law practice.

He is admitted to practice before all Texas state courts, the U.S. District Court for the Southern District of Texas, the U.S. Court of Appeals for the Fifth Circuit, the U.S. Court of Appeals for the Eleventh Circuit, and the U.S. Tax Court, and has successfully represented clients in these courts.

He is also a life member of the Fort Bend County Fair Association, and a member of the Fort Bend Chamber of Commerce.

A retired Major in the United States Air Force, Forlano commanded a Mobile Aerial Port Squadron and served on the staff of the 10th Air Force.

Forlano was active in Republican politics as publicity chairman for his college Young Republicans, was the Fort Bend County Campaign Chairman for Senator John Tower's reelection in 1978, was a Delegate to the Republican State Conventions in 2000, 2002, 2004, and is a board member and parliamentarian of the Republican National Hispanic Assembly of Fort Bend.

Forlano believes that a dynamic, hard working judge can make a difference in the court system and have a positive impact on the juveniles that come before the court. He is looking forward to working with the other judges to make the system better and more responsive to the county's needs.
